Here the given demand function is dp equals to minus 3p plus 247.
00:16
Therefore, if we differentiate this with respect to p, dd dp will be minus 3.
00:25
So, elastically elasticity of demand e equals to minus dd by dp multiplied by p divided by d.
00:45
That is e is equal to minus of minus 3 multiplied by p by minus 3p plus 247.
00:58
That is equals to 3p divided by 247 minus 3p.
01:04
Now, for the solution of a, we have to find out e at p is equal to 36 dollars.
01:14
So, p at p is equal to 36 dollars, e will be 3 multiplied by 36 divided by 247 minus 36 multiplied by 3.
01:27
That is equals to 108 divided by 139.
01:31
That is equals to 0 .777 because we had to round this off up to three decimal places...
